Assessing Vocationally Related Achievement Award

Assessing Vocationally Related Achievement Award

If you’re looking to build a career in teaching, training, or assessment, the Level 3 Award in Assessing Vocationally Related Achievement will give you the qualifications you need to begin assessing learners in an educational or training environment.

This course is ideal if you want to assess vocational skills, knowledge and understanding in settings such as classrooms, workshops, or simulated environments rather than directly within a workplace. You’ll gain a solid understanding of assessment principles and practices, and learn how to confidently plan, deliver and evaluate assessments using a range of methods.

Designed to support your role in education and training, this course is perfect for trainers, teachers, or those in supervisory roles who are responsible for assessing learners’ progress as part of a wider programme.

You’ll be guided by experienced tutors who will help you develop your confidence and competence as an assessor. You’ll also gain practical experience in designing assessment activities and ensuring they meet learning outcomes, industry standards and awarding body requirements.

This qualification is a great step toward becoming a fully qualified assessor and may be used as part of your professional development in teaching, training, or internal quality assurance roles.
